Children Complex Health Needs Waiver

Plain-English Summary

AI-generated

House Bill 25-1003, also known as the Children Complex Health Needs Waiver, combines two existing Medicaid programs for children with complex health needs into a single program called the Children's Home- and Community-Based Services Waiver Program. This new program will provide more streamlined services to children who require extensive medical care outside of hospitals. The bill has been signed into law, meaning it is now active and being implemented to help affected families and healthcare providers manage the transition smoothly.

Official Summary

The act merges 2 existing medicaid waiver programs for children into one children's home- and community-based services waiver program, known as the children with complex health needs waiver program. The act relocates provisions to the new program due to the repeal of the 2 existing waiver programs. (Note: This summary applies to this bill as enacted.)
